My hallett bubble deck project that I am building. I am new to posting stuff so I hope everything looks ok. I will post more pics and details soon. But for now the boat is a hallett bubble deck. Motor is 600 hp big block Chevy. Full set back jet. All new wood in boat. New transom, stringers, bulk heads, gunnel supports. All new gel top and bottom. The boat will not be perfect but I am doing all the work myself.

Some details on the glass work. All the wood is totally wrapped in glass. I am using 18/08 biaxiel fiberglass on everything. I am sure it?s overkill but I would rather it be overkill then underkill. All my materials are from sherfab in Ontario.

I set the intake. It is at 4.5 degree off the keel and the mouth of the shoe is 1? behind the transom. Some will say it?s too far out but some will like it. Flipped the boat to start working the bottom

The original center lifting strakes ended in front of the jet. When I moved the jet back the strakes were too far away. So I extended them out to the transom like a gullwing. It should give the boat more lift. It might work, it might not work. If it doesn?t work I will have to grind them back off.

Getting my engine out back together. Also this is a great tool. The engine is a 489 with 10.3:1 compression. Gm iron heads from a chevelle super sport. 2.25 intake valve/ 1.88 exhaust valve. Heads are ported as much as possible. Everyone told me not to waste my time with these heads but they have been working good. The motor dynoed at 604 hp and pushed my old boat to 80 mph on gps. That boat was heavy. Way heavier then this bubble deck. My cam is 714 lift with 264/272 @.050 on a 108 LSA. This cam is bigger then what I had in the engine when I dynoed it.
